    Russia’s Interest Rate Hike Highlights Economic Struggle Amid Ukraine War

    By Staff WriterAugust 16, 20231 Min Read
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Reddit Email
    Share
    Facebook Twitter LinkedIn Pinterest Email

    With the third-largest interest rate increase in a decade to shore up the ruble, Moscow’s policymakers are pursuing the conflicting goals of paying for the war against Ukraine and taming inflation. Orignially published in NYT.
